Transaction f838415ab10593c96e01d43b1c050e392ef44916c99bd0dcf38fb8e16fc7c39e

2 Input
2 Outputs
  • f838415ab10593c96e01d43b1c050e392ef44916c99bd0dcf38fb8e16fc7c39e:0
  • value  21338700
    address  1EjwtBDgxSZprNcZya8oUkig1wc3ekkgz4
  • f838415ab10593c96e01d43b1c050e392ef44916c99bd0dcf38fb8e16fc7c39e:1
  • value  84689970
    address  3KoHbUznDbxVsmjJT43a1xNUFnPoDUjH99